NeighborWorks Capital recently closed two loan participations with NeighborGood Partners, a CDFI and NeighborWorks America network member that provides real estate and business financing in Delaware. The two loans a $2,450,000 construction loan and a $1,300,000 equity bridge loan – will be used to rehabilitate five residential-over-retail buildings on Tatnall Street in downtown Wilmington. The developer, 9SDC, has developed several properties in the neighborhood with financing from NeighborGood, the State of Delaware, and the City of Wilmington. The Tatnall Street project will create 19 new apartments and revitalize 4 retail locations. NeighborGood Partners and NeighborWorks Capital are each 50% participants in the loans.
